1

下の図のようにX、 methodで呼び出されるオブジェクトがあります。GET_BANK

ここに画像の説明を入力

関数を呼び出したいのですがGET_BANK、入力パラメーターBLZに特定の値を設定しようとしています。

ここに示されているデータ構造と、それにアクセスする方法がよくわかりません。

この時点で、私のコードは次のようになります (単純なバージョン):

data: testobj type ref to ZCO_BLZSERVICE_PORT_TYPE .
data: input type ZGET_BANK .
input-BLZ = '10070000'.

「データオブジェクト「INPUT」には「BLZ」というコンポーネントがありません」というエラーが表示されると思います。BLZパラメーターの設定方法が明らかにわからないため、関係ありません。

編集: BLZ へのアクセスは、複数のパラメーター/オブジェクトをチェーンすることで実行できます。

input-PARAMETERS-BLZ = '10070000'.

4

1 に答える 1

1

私の知る限り、入力データは を参照する必要がありますTYPE ZGET_BANK_TYPE。表示された画面でそのコンテンツを含むフィールドをダブルクリックして、 という名前のコンポーネントを持つ構造につながるかどうかを確認してくださいBLZ

于 2013-03-19T18:35:58.673 に答える